But back to this beautiful duster coat. I've never really had a duster coat before, so it was definitely something new for me and that is what this blog is all about. With its pretty lace sleeves, it makes it quite a dressy item so I thought I would wear it in a more toned down way as I was wearing it to a coffee date with my mother in law.
I chose to team it with a simple t-shirt and a pair of jeggings which I think works well for a casual look with this coat. I'm wearing a size 26 here and it's a good fit. It's an edge to edge jacket, but the size makes nice room for my huge chest as I hate it when jackets and coats looks like they are three sizes to small over my boobs. It's a nice stretchy material, so it gives a good fit everywhere else as well.
The lace sleeves are gorgeous and I like it that they are 3/4 length. The lace is soft and not scratchy at all. I also like the splits on each side as it gives more movement to the coat.
